Inflation Mexico 2009

Average inflation: 5.3%

Current Inflation

Inflation is very high at 5.3%, far above the ECB target.

Peak and Trough

The highest inflation was in January at 6.3%. The lowest inflation was in December at 3.6%.

Category Insights

The highest price increase was in Food and non-alcoholic beverages with an average of 8.9%. The lowest price increase was in Communication with an average of -2.3%.

Month overview

Month Inflation Difference vs. 2008
January 6.3% +2.6
February 6.2% +2.5
March 6.0% +1.8
April 6.2% +1.7
May 6.0% +1.1
June 5.7% +0.4
July 5.4% 0.0
August 5.1% -0.5
September 4.9% -0.6
October 4.5% -1.3
November 3.9% -2.3
December 3.6% -2.9
Average 5.3%
